摘要

基于摩擦力函数的分段表达式,利用谐波平衡方法给出双粘着运动响应的级数形式解析解。双粘着运动响应仅包含奇次谐波成分,其响应幅值与粘着时长受频率比、力幅比及粘性阻尼比影响。基于级数解给出参数平面内的粘滑边界线函数。粘性阻尼增大能缩小纯滑动参数区域范围,在频率较小时影响更明显。当粘性阻尼比小于0.1652时,粘滑边界线出现凸凹交替特征。

Abstract

Analytical series solution of double-stick motion response is derived based on the presented piecewise function of frictional force by using harmonic balance method. The double-stick motion response is only constituted by the odd harmonic components. The response amplitude and stick duration are affected by frequency ratio, force amplitude ratio and viscous damping ratio. Stick-slip boundary function in parameter plane is derived based on the series solution. Increase in viscous damping reduces the parameter range of pure slipping motion, especially when frequency ratio is smaller. The stick-slip boundary has the feature of concave-convex alternation when viscous damping ratio is less than 0.1652.
